Luke 11:17-25 English Revised Version (ERV)

17. But he, knowing their thoughts, said unto them, Every kingdom divided against itself is brought to desolation; and a house divided against a house falleth.

18. And if Satan also is divided against himself, how shall his kingdom stand? because ye say that I cast out devils by Beelzebub.

19. And if I by Beelzebub cast out devils, by whom do your sons cast them out? therefore shall they be your judges.

20. But if I by the finger of God cast out devils, then is the kingdom of God come upon you.

21. When the strong man fully armed guardeth his own court, his goods are in peace:

22. but when a stronger than he shall come upon him, and overcome him, he taketh from him his whole armour wherein he trusted, and divideth his spoils.

23. He that is not with me is against me; and he that gathereth not with me scattereth.

24. The unclean spirit when he is gone out of the man, passeth through waterless places, seeking rest; and finding none, he saith, I will turn back unto my house whence I came out.

25. And when he is come, he findeth it swept and garnished.
